(KSL News) A check fraud suspect has hit at least five banks along the Wasatch Front.
Police say the man deposits forged checks into an unsuspecting person's bank account. Then he withdraws a smaller amount that typically doesn't raise suspicions from the teller.
Police aren't yet sure how he's getting the account numbers, but they believe he may have some experience in banking.
Anyone with information is asked to call Taylorsville police.
